TL;DR · Careers
As an Engineer at Qualcomm, you will join the ASICS team to develop and integrate flow automation critical for chip design, applying expertise in data processing and analysis techniques. Your daily tasks include developing CAD tools and software using advanced technology and algorithms, improving cost and time efficiency for SoC teams, and enhancing cross-disciplinary collaboration. You will use industry-standard tools like Cadence and RTL Compiler to execute the architecture and design of specific block components under supervision, resolving any issues through sound ASIC engineering practices. Responsibilities also include writing basic tests and regressions, running power checks, and interpreting performance results. Additionally, you will support innovation in ASICs, SoC, IP cores, and transistor-level circuits, contributing to process improvements and participating in project reviews. The ideal candidate has a Master's or Bachelor’s degree plus relevant experience, with proficiency in electrical engineering, computer science, and related fields.
